时尚设计与创意:AI辅助设计_(7).AI驱动的个性化设计.docxVIP

时尚设计与创意:AI辅助设计_(7).AI驱动的个性化设计.docx

  1. 1、本文档共24页,可阅读全部内容。
  2. 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
  5. 5、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
  6. 6、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们
  7. 7、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
  8. 8、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多

PAGE1

PAGE1

AI驱动的个性化设计

个性化设计的重要性

在当今的时尚设计领域,个性化设计已经成为了品牌和设计师竞争的重要手段。消费者不再满足于大众化的产品,而是更加追求独特的、符合个人品味和需求的设计。AI技术的引入,使得个性化设计的实现变得更加高效和精确。通过分析消费者的行为数据、偏好数据和社交媒体数据,AI可以生成定制化的设计方案,不仅提高了设计的精准度,还缩短了设计周期,降低了成本。

数据收集与分析

数据收集

数据是AI驱动个性化设计的基础。数据收集包括以下几个方面:

消费者行为数据:通过网站、APP等渠道收集消费者的购物历史、浏览记录、搜索记录等。

偏好数据:通过问卷调查、用户反馈等方式获取消费者对颜色、款式、材质等方面的偏好。

社交媒体数据:通过社交媒体平台(如Instagram、Pinterest等)分析消费者的兴趣和趋势。

数据分析

数据收集后,需要进行清洗和分析。下面是一个简单的数据分析流程示例:

数据清洗:去除无效数据、重复数据等。

特征提取:从数据中提取有用的信息,如颜色偏好、款式偏好等。

聚类分析:将消费者分为不同的群体,以便进行更精准的个性化设计。

趋势分析:分析数据中的时尚趋势,为设计提供参考。

Python代码示例

importpandasaspd

fromsklearn.clusterimportKMeans

fromsklearn.preprocessingimportStandardScaler

#读取数据

data=pd.read_csv(consumer_data.csv)

#数据清洗

data.dropna(inplace=True)#删除缺失值

data.drop_duplicates(inplace=True)#删除重复值

#特征提取

features=data[[color_preference,style_preference,material_preference]]

#数据标准化

scaler=StandardScaler()

scaled_features=scaler.fit_transform(features)

#聚类分析

kmeans=KMeans(n_clusters=5)

kmeans.fit(scaled_features)

data[cluster]=kmeans.labels_

#输出聚类结果

print(data[[consumer_id,cluster]])

数据样例

consumer_id,color_preference,style_preference,material_preference

1,0.8,0.6,0.5

2,0.3,0.9,0.7

3,0.1,0.4,0.8

4,0.7,0.5,0.3

5,0.9,0.1,0.4

个性化设计生成

设计生成模型

AI在个性化设计生成中的应用主要依赖于深度学习模型,尤其是生成对抗网络(GAN)和变分自编码器(VAE)。这些模型可以生成符合特定消费者群体的设计方案。

GAN模型

生成对抗网络(GAN)由生成器和判别器两部分组成。生成器负责生成新的设计,判别器负责判断生成的设计是否真实。通过不断的对抗训练,生成器可以生成越来越逼真的设计。

Python代码示例

importtensorflowastf

fromtensorflow.kerasimportlayers

#定义生成器

defbuild_generator():

model=tf.keras.Sequential()

model.add(layers.Dense(256,input_dim=100))

model.add(layers.LeakyReLU(alpha=0.2))

model.add(layers.BatchNormalization(momentum=0.8))

model.add(layers.Dense(512))

model.add(layers.LeakyReLU(alpha=0.2))

model.add(layers.BatchNormalization(momentum=0.8))

model.add(layers.Dense(1024))

model.add(layers.LeakyReLU(alpha=0.2))

model.add(layers.BatchNormalization(momentum=0.8)

您可能关注的文档

文档评论(0)

kkzhujl + 关注
实名认证
文档贡献者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档